Bengaluru boy bags silver at WorldSkills

Sachin, August 29, 2019November 1, 2023

When Pranav Sriharsha Nutalapati was a teenager, he chose to focus on coding instead of studying like most students his age. He had a passion for web designing and coding, which led him to win a silver medal in the web technologies category at the WorldSkills competition in Russia.

Pranav created a web page specifically for the competition, which attracted over 250,000 attendees from 63 different countries. He proudly mentioned that he possesses a creative mindset when it comes to writing codes for web pages. Pranav is currently a 12th-grade student at Legacy School in Bengaluru.

2

At the age of 12, Pranav’s parents advised him to give programming or web development a try. Taking their advice, he joined a private institute to learn these skills. In 2016, Pranav achieved the sixth position in web technologies at IndiaSkills.

Even during his time in elementary school in the US, Pranav was known as the “tech support” kid because he would fix computers at school. His father, Sriharsha Nutalapati, proudly mentioned this fact.

For his future, Pranav has aspirations to pursue a bachelor’s degree in Artificial Intelligence from one of the top universities in the United States.
